Eau De Parfum The three new scents from Sarah Jessica Parker are Smitten In Pink, Blue Rhapsody, and Divine Lime, all 75ml eau de parfum and retailing for €97.50 each. Smitten In Pink is a floral, fresh scent with notes of marigold, orange, amber wood, praline, saffron, musk and oakmoss. Blue Rhapsody, on the other hand, is a woody scent with notes of mandarin, musk, iris, nutmeg, sandalwood, amber and oud. New Packaging The final scent from SJP is Divine Lime, which sounds like summer in a bottle. Its notes are zesty - grapefruit, mandarin and bergamot followed by neroli and orange blossom, musk and amber. The scents are packaged in aesthetically pleasing pear-shaped bottles that would look stunning on a dressing table. We reckon the scents will be available in Ireland closer to the summer.
